Tell Zeyd Archaeological Project is a recently launched programme of research that aims at exploring settlement, land use, and material culture in the rural world of the historical Mosul province in the long Islamic period (7th-early 20th c.) focusing on a highly representative site of the area, Tell Zeyd. Excavations carried out in 2022 and 2023 made it possible to acquire a rich documentation on the Ottoman period occupation, organised in a sequence that comprises four major Periods within this chronological horizon. Results concerning occupation patterns, material culture (pottery) and crops are offered in this paper. A rich picture of the Ottoman rural word emerges from this research; the study of the pottery finds makes it possible, for the first time, to establish a chrono-typology for a number of wares previously poorly understood in the area, thus creating new tools for further research.
